Commercial cooling services involve the installation, maintenance, and repair of cooling systems that keep large indoor spaces comfortable and operational. These services typically cover a range of equipment such as commercial air conditioning units, chillers, cooling towers, and refrigeration systems. Skilled contractors work to ensure that these systems run efficiently, providing consistent cooling performance essential for businesses and organizations that rely on controlled indoor environments.
One of the primary problems addressed by commercial cooling services is system breakdowns or inefficiencies that can cause uncomfortable conditions, equipment failures, or increased energy costs. Contractors can diagnose issues like refrigerant leaks, compressor failures, or thermostat malfunctions, then perform necessary repairs to restore proper function. Regular maintenance services also help prevent unexpected failures, extend the lifespan of cooling equipment, and improve overall energy efficiency, saving property owners money over time.
These services are often utilized by a variety of property types, including office buildings, retail stores, warehouses, restaurants, and industrial facilities. Any commercial property that requires consistent indoor temperature control or refrigeration support can benefit from professional cooling services. Homeowners with large or complex cooling systems may also find these services useful, especially if they experience persistent issues or need upgrades to handle changing demands.
Understanding when to seek commercial cooling services can help property owners maintain a comfortable and productive environment. Signs that professional help may be needed include unusual noises from cooling equipment, rising energy bills, inconsistent cooling performance, or equipment that is not functioning at all. The overview below groups typical Commercial Cooling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ine repairs like fixing leaks or replacing small components generally range from $250 to $600. Many common jobs fall within this middle range, with fewer projects reaching the higher end of the spectrum.
Maintenance Services - Regular maintenance visits, such as system tune-ups or filter replacements, usually cost between $150 and $400. Most routine maintenance falls into this lower to mid-range, depending on system size and complexity.
System Installations - Installing a new commercial cooling system can vary widely, with basic setups starting around $3,000 and more complex installations reaching $10,000 or more. Larger, more intricate projects tend to push into the higher price brackets.
Full System Replacement - Replacing an entire cooling system typically costs between $5,000 and $20,000, depending on the size and type of equipment. Many projects are in the mid-range, but larger facilities may see costs exceeding $20,000 for comprehensive upgrades.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
